Time Required
– 🕐 Prep Time: 5 minutes
– 🍳 Juice Time: 5 minutes
– ⏱ Total Time: 10 minutes
Ingredients
Using fresh, high-quality ingredients is key to achieving the best taste and nutritional value in your carrot juices. Feel free to mix and match flavors based on your preferences or what you have available.
Main Ingredients
– 3 large carrots, peeled and chopped
– 1 apple (preferably sweet), cored and chopped
– 1-inch piece of ginger, peeled
– 1 lemon, juiced (optional for a zesty kick)
Optional Add-ins
– Handful of spinach or kale for added nutrients
– 1 celery stalk for enhanced flavor
– A pinch of turmeric for its anti-inflammatory properties
Step-by-Step Instructions
1. Prepare Your Ingredients: Start by washing and peeling the carrots and ginger. Chop them into smaller pieces to facilitate easier juicing.
2. Prepare the Fruits and Greens: If you’re using apple, lemon, or any leafy greens, ensure they are well-prepped—removing seeds and cores as necessary.
3. Juicing Process: Feed the carrots, apple, and ginger into the juicer, following your juicer’s instructions for optimal performance. If you’re using leafy greens, juice them last to ensure they are well-extracted.
4. Add Lemon Juice: If opting for lemon, squeeze the juice directly into the carrot juice after juicing, or run it through the juicer for a uniformly blended flavor.
5. Serve: Stir your juice well and serve immediately, preferably over ice for a refreshing drink. Enjoy the vibrant flavors and health benefits!
What to Avoid & Precautions
Juicing is a straightforward process, but there are common pitfalls to watch out for to ensure a seamless experience.
Overloading the Juicer
Avoid jamming too many ingredients into the juicer at once, as this can lead to clogging. Feed the ingredients in small batches for the best results.
Not Cleaning Your Juicer Properly
To maintain the longevity of your juicer, make sure to clean it immediately after use. This prevents any buildup of residue that can affect taste and performance.
Common Mistakes & How to Fix Them
Not Peeling Carrots
Many beginners skip peeling carrots, thinking it’s unnecessary. However, this can lead to a gritty texture in your juice. Always peel for a smoother finish.
Using Old Ingredients
Freshness is key in juicing. Always check your fruits and vegetables for ripeness and spoilage to ensure the best flavor and nutritional value in your juice.

Storage
While carrot juice is best enjoyed fresh, any leftovers can be stored in an airtight container in the refrigerator for up to 24 hours. Be sure to give it a good shake before consuming, as separation may occur.

Frequently Asked Questions
What are the best carrot juicer recipes for beginners?
For beginners, simple carrot juicer recipes include the classic carrot and apple juice, which combines the sweetness of apples with the earthiness of carrots, making it palatable and nutritious. Another great option is carrot ginger juice, where fresh ginger adds a zesty kick, enhancing digestion and flavor. Both recipes are easy to prepare and provide a rich source of vitamins.
How do I properly juice carrots for maximum nutrition?
To juice carrots for maximum nutrition, start by selecting fresh, organic carrots, as they contain more nutrients and fewer pesticides. Wash and peel them before cutting into smaller pieces to fit your juicer. Juicing carrots with a high-quality juicer, especially a cold-press model, helps retain essential vitamins and enzymes, ensuring you get the most health benefits.
Why should I include carrot juice in my diet?
Including carrot juice in your diet is beneficial because it is rich in beta-carotene, which converts to vitamin A in the body, promoting healthy vision and skin. Carrot juice is also packed with antioxidants and can support your immune system, making it a great addition to a balanced diet. Regular consumption can help improve overall health and energy levels.
Which fruits pair well with carrot juice for delicious blends?
Fruits that pair well with carrot juice include apples, oranges, and pineapples, as they complement the natural sweetness of carrots. Apples add a crisp flavor, while oranges provide a refreshing citrus twist, and pineapple adds a tropical zing. Experimenting with different fruit combinations can create unique and tasty juices that enhance the nutritional profile of your carrot juice.
What are some creative carrot juicer recipes for detoxing?
For detoxing, try a carrot, beet, and lemon juice blend, which combines the liver-supporting properties of beets with the cleansing effects of lemon and the vitamins from carrots. Another option is a green carrot juice made with spinach, cucumber, and a touch of mint for a refreshing drink that aids digestion and boosts your detox efforts.
